## Troubleshooting Complex Scenarios

### Handling Merge Conflicts
If upstream changed since you started:
```bash
cd /tmp/ce-lib-wizard-*/infra
git fetch upstream
git rebase upstream/main
# Resolve conflicts
git add .
git rebase --continue
```

### Library Type Detection (C/C++)

#### Automatic Detection Logic
1. **Existing Configuration Check**: First checks if library already exists in libraries.yaml
- Local check: If infra repo is available locally
- Remote check: Temporarily clones infra repo to check configuration
- Uses existing library type if found

2. **Repository Analysis**: Clones and analyzes the target repository
- Has CMakeLists.txt → `packaged-headers` (default)
- No CMakeLists.txt → `header-only`

3. **CMake Target Detection**: For static/shared libraries
- Runs `cmake --build build --target help` to discover targets
- Filters main targets (excludes test/doc/install targets)
- Automatically populates staticliblink/sharedliblink fields

#### Supported Library Types
- `header-only`: Headers only, no compilation
- `packaged-headers`: Headers + CMake configuration (auto package_install)
- `static`: Static libraries with optional link targets
- `shared`: Shared libraries with optional link targets
- `cshared`: C shared libraries

#### Version Format Detection
- Performs git tag lookup on remote repository
- Determines if library uses version prefix (e.g., 'v' in 'v1.2.3')
- Preserves original version format in display and properties

### CMake Package Installation (C/C++ only)
For libraries that require CMake configuration of headers:
```bash
# Manual flag for static/shared libraries that need CMake package installation
./run.sh --lang=cpp --lib=https://github.com/microsoft/vcpkg --ver=2024.01.12 --type=static --package-install

# Note: packaged-headers libraries automatically use package installation
./run.sh --lang=cpp --lib=https://github.com/eigen/eigen --ver=3.4.0 --type=packaged-headers
```
